Erdoğan: Türkiye to completely eliminate earthquake's consequences

The Turkish leadership is doing everything to eliminate the February earthquakes' consequences quickly, President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an said.

The corresponding statement was made by the Turkish leader during the commissioning ceremony of more than 1,5 thousand facilities in the province of Malatya.

He further stated that a total of 1,442 residential properties had been built in the province, as well as 250 rural houses and 47 shops, 464 kilometers of modern highways. It is planned that a total of 70,000 apartments and 25,300 rural houses will be built in Malatya.

"We have laid 6,700 foundations today. Construction has begun and will be completed as soon as possible",

 

the President of Türkiye said.

The Turkish leader assured that all buildings would be low-rise, and they will correspond to traditional architecture.
